| One Vehicle into a Utility Pole |
| |
| By Lieutenant Tyler Taatjes |
| November 22, 2009 |
| |
Call number 2009-328:
At 1814 hours the Milton Fire Department was dispatched to the area of 9 Jug Hill Road for a reported single car motor vehicle accident into a telephone pole. Engine 3, Ambulance 1, Rescue 1, and Chief 1 responded on the initial request. Chief 1 arrived on scene at 1825 hours and advised of a single vehicle into a telephone pole, pole was snapped, and there were would be 1 patient for transport, engine and ambulance to continue, the rescue to go in service. Ambulance 1 transported to FMH with a paramedic intercept. Vehicle Hazards secured on scene by the engine company. Vehicle was towed from the scene. Scene was turned over to PD and PSNH at 1910 hours, all fire units returned in service.
Units operated in the incident for just over thirty minutes. **photos courtesy of Tyler Taatjes** |
| Units: |
Engine 3, Ambulance 1, Rescue 1 & Car 1 |
| Mutual Aid: |
Frisbiee Medic 5 |
